Omeoformula 3 Tissue Tone




OMEOFORMULA®3-TISSUE TONE (Homeopathic complex preparation) INJECTION SC, ID, IM

1. INDICATIONS AND USAGE


1.1.    Skin slackening

1.2.    Tissue revitalization

1.3.    Gluteal muscle tone.



2. D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ION


2.1.    Treatment for IM application: 1 vial 1-3 times a week according to severity and clinic evolution.

2.2.    Treatment using mesotherapy technique: Apply 0.3 ml for each point. Using a 13 mm, 30G or a 4 mm, 27G needle, make the classic intradermal injections utilizing mesotherapy technique.

Application points: Apply to the affected area (abdomen, upper and lower extremities, gluteus muscles). Gluteus muscles:  from the center of the gluteus muscle proceed along 4 injection lines, in a sunburst shape; apply along the subgluteal furrow.

Standard protocol consists of one session a week for 5-7 weeks. For prolonged treatments, 2 sessions for the first week, 1 session a week for 1 month and then 1 session a month are recommended.


Discard unused solution.


2.3.    Opening of Vials: Use sterile needles and sterile syringe. Do not reuse. Do not use if foreign particles are present. Draw 1 cc of air into syringe, insert needle into vial inject air and withdraw the solution into the syringe
